So how do we achieve the pinnacle? How do we take the spiritual journey toward Inbox Zen?  

Here are 3 practical steps that work for us: 

1. Create rules for recurring senders (e.g., newsletters → folder). We all have them, we can all create rules for them. A rule lets them bypass your inbox and wait for you to give them attention.  

2. Use categories and flags for quick visual sorting. Need to follow up on items, use a flag to indicate URGENCY. Want to visually indicate IMPORTANCE, use a category. That will stop the scrolling through your inbox to find what to work on next.

3. Automate follow-ups with Quick Steps or Power Automate. Automate what you can, when you can. That’s what it is there for. Go forth and automate your repetitive tasks.
